What does "climax" mean?
-
noun The most intense, exciting, or important point in a story, event, or series of events.
"The movie's climax had the whole audience on the edge of their seats."
-
noun The peak of sexual excitement; an orgasm.
"The medical article discussed the physiology of climax."
-
verb To reach or form the most intense or important point.
"The festival climaxed with a fireworks display over the harbor."
